WebThe Emergency Medical Technician (EMT) Certificate prepares students to perform safely and efficiently as part of a medical team. You’ll grow personally as you help meet the needs of your patients, their families and your community. It takes two semesters to become certified as an EMT. Evening classes are available for the EMT certificate ... WebApr 4, 2024 · The average emt paramedic gross salary in Bahamas is $33,050 or an equivalent hourly rate of $16. In addition, they earn an average bonus of $549. Salary estimates based on salary survey data collected directly from employers and anonymous employees in Bahamas. The primary focus of the Advanced Emergency Medical Technician is to provide basic and limited advanced emergency medical care and transportation for critical and emergent patients who access the emergency medical system. This individual possesses the basic knowledge and skills necessary to provide patient …
